Asset strategies assist enterprises maximize stake value, reduce expenditures, and enhance long-term performance.

Modern asset management increasingly depends on analytical and predictive methods to enhance efficiency and reduce threats. Portfolio optimization enables companies to balance asset returns and capital outcomes by expanding portfolios and prioritizing high-value assets. Risk assessment is critical in recognizing possible threats like equipment malfunctions, market turbulence, or regulatory challenges, which supports anticipatory decision-making. Preventive maintenance strategies are widely embraced to minimize downtime and increase asset useful life by addressing problems before they escalate into costly breakdowns. Moreover, capital asset planning ensures future investments align with business objectives and budgetary restraints, aiding businesses distribute resources most effectively. Combined, these strategies offer an integrated framework that supports data-driven decision-making, reduces ambiguities in workflows, and enhances overall asset reliability. As digital evolution progresses, businesses are progressively utilizing software solutions and prognostic models to amalgamate these systems within a cohesive asset control system. Asset management methods are vital for organizations aiming to maximize the worth, performance, and longevity of their resources. These strategies include systematic approaches to acquiring, managing, maintaining, and disposing of assets in an economical way. Among the key foundational concepts is asset lifecycle management, ensuring that every phase of an property's life is enhanced, from procurement to retirement. By integrating inventory control systems, businesses can keep accurate logs of physical and electronic assets, lowering loss and boosting accountability. Additionally, a vital aspect is fixed asset tracking, which utilizes technologies like barcodes or RFID to track asset location and condition in actual time. Collectively, these techniques assist organizations lower operational gaps, enhance reporting accuracy, and make strategic economic decisions. Effective resource management also supports adherence with regulations and boosts transparency throughout departments, guaranteeing that resources are used ethically and tactically to meet organizational objectives.
